thereuare Posted June 9, 2009 Report Share Posted June 9, 2009 Well it appears that you have already bid up to your maximum bid at the 3.5* level in Cape May so there isn't much more you can do then to book a cancellable backup and continue to try.However, you can often undercut PRICELINE's counter-offer, so if you're willing to increase your bids a bit more ($130, $135, or $140) it's possible that you can be successful at these amounts as well... PRICELINE will usually accept an amount lower than their couner-offer.Keep us update and let us know if we can be of further help.Thanks for using our PRICELINE and HOTWIRE links for your bidding. thereuare Posted June 10, 2009 Report Share Posted June 10, 2009 What is interesting to note is that they are no longer offering me the "counter-offer" deal like they did on 6/2. Perhaps they're anticipating a better summer weekend than originally expected.There doesn't seem to be too much rhyme or reason as to when the counter-offers are given... the fact that they're no longer countering may not mean anything OR it could mean that the hotel that was avialable at that price has either sold the inventory alloted to PRICELINE, raised the price of that inventory, or pulled that inventory. Bottomline is that it could mean nothing or it could be that the inventory is no longer available.Thanks for using our PRICELINE and HOTWIRE links for your bidding.
